Suggest Treatment For Sore Throat With White Spots
My tonsels got sore with fever, hard to swallow,headaches and white spots on my tonsil area i used home remedies and got beter but throat was still sore yesterday while having a nap throat got more sore and got ear pain with fever i drank a pain killer and it subsided now i have ear pain sore throat hard to swallow even my spit and neck aches what can it be
Understanding your concern. As per your query you have symptoms of sore throat with white spots that can be pus pockets can be due to bacterial infection in throat. I would suggest you to consult ENT Specialist as you will require thorough evaluation. You should take combination of antibiotic Levofloxacin along with nasal decongestants. Drink Warm liquids like tea or warm water with honey. You need anti-inflammatory medication such as Levocetrizine as well. You should incorporate some lifestyle changes like avoid spicy, fried and oily food. Avoid cold beverages. Get adequate rest and do salt water gargles several times a day. Drink plenty of water to keep the throat moist and prevent dehydration.
